I had the same problem a while ago, when I changed the pass for the default.keystore

Check if the keystore that you are using as "debug.keystore" has the same pass as the default one. The following are the default:

Keystore name: "debug.keystore" Keystore password: "android" Key alias: "androiddebugkey" Key password: "android"

Try deleting your trusted.certs file.

If the keystore has actually been corrupted, you won't be able to regenerate the same one and update your app... this is why it's very, very important to back up your keystore.

If the error pops up when you're importing a project rather than keysigning your app, though, I suspect it's a problem with Eclipse or your Java setup... not a problem with the keystore you created.

Go to the folder, delete debug.keystore and restart Eclipse.

C:\Users\INTEL\.android
